Rule of success

Friends, colleagues often come to me to tell me about great new business idea they have.

I do believe, that great idea is only 33.3% of success. There are a lot of interesting new business suggestions in business magazines or internet, but is it enough?

I also do believe, that successful implementation is another 33.3% of success. Without having the right team, enough quality funding bringing idea into reality is difficult. But this is still not enough.

And finally I do believe, that endurance to survive the growth or initial troubles in first 1 or 2 years is the last 33.3% of success. Stats are clear 60-70% of businesses fail in first 2 years.

33.3% - 33.3% - 33.3% is success. Idea itself is not enough.
